1.建立amazon帳號
2.進入EC2
3.Create Instance新增一個server
3-1.Lauch Instance
3-2.select Ubuntu
3-3.選Free tier eligible 那個
3-4.Configure Instance Details 預設即可
3-5.Add Storage 大小16GB
3-6.Add Tags 自己取名字
3-7.Configure Security Group
3-7-1.新增SSH、source:anywhere
3-7-2.新增HTTP、source:anywhere
3-7-3.新增HTTPS、source:anywhere
3-8.Review Instance Launch 直接Lauch
3-9.create a new key pair 自己命名後,download key pair (副檔名.pem)
3-10.由於每次開啟關閉伺服器,都會改變ip,所以要固定ip
3-10-1.選擇Elastic IPs
3-10-2.allocate new address
3-10-3.allocate
3-10-4.在上面按右鍵,associate
3-10-5.instance和private ip選到剛剛設定好的
3-10-6.associate
4.進入你的ubuntu
4-1.複製你amazon頁面的instance裡面的IPv4 Public IP
4-2.進入你電腦的命令提示字元cmd
4-3.cd到剛剛下載.pem檔案的地方(指令:cd 你存放資料夾的位置)
4-4.下指令:ssh -i 你的keypari名稱.pem ubuntu@你在4-1複製的IP
(-i :直接修改讀取的檔案內容,而不是由螢幕輸出)
4-5 yes
4-6進入ubuntu
5.更新套件列表
5-1.下指令:sudo apt-get update
6.安裝apache2
6-1.下指令:sudo apt-get install apache2
6-2.y
7.安裝php7.0
7-1.下指令:sudo apt-get install php7.0
7-2.y
8.安裝mysql
8-1.下指令:sudo apt-get install mysql-server
8-2.設定密碼/確認密碼
9.安裝php7.0-mysql
9-1.下指令:sudo apt-get install php7.0-mysql
10.安裝mysql-client、php-mbstring、php-xml、vim、zip、unzip、libapache2-mod-php7.0、git
10-1.下指令:sudo apt-get install mysql-client php-mbstring php-xml vim zip unzip libapache2-mod-php7.0 git
11.測試:
11-1.php -v
11-2.mysql -u root -p(要離開就下指令quit)
11-3.網址列貼上amazon的instance頁面的public dns,會出現apache預設頁面
11-3-1.編輯這個頁面:cd ../../ (出去目錄home和ubuntu)
11-3-2. cd var/www/html/ (去目錄var/www/html)
11-3-3 sudo vim index.html (使用vim編輯器編輯此文件)
12.vim用法
12-1.刪掉原本所有內容: :%d
12-2.刪除一行dd
12-3.按 i 進入insert模式(才可以把你的code貼進來)(在最上方按右鍵編輯貼上)(離開就按esc)
12-4.存檔: :w ,離開: :q , 存檔並離開: :wq 不存檔離開::q!
12-5.insert狀態下,按右鍵,貼上剪貼簿內容
參考:
https://www.youtube.com/watch?v=wNr7YqjjzOY
13.安裝phpmyadmin
13-1.下指令:sudo apt-get install phpmyadmin
13-2.輸入帳號密碼,並選擇apache2
13-3.把資料夾usr/share路徑link到var/www/html
sudo ln -s usr/share/phpmyadmin /var/www/html/phpmyadmin
//link //symbolic //route
13-4.編輯apache2對於phpmyadmin的關係
vim /etc/apache2/apache2.conf
在最後面貼上(按page down,按i開始編輯,按end,然後按enter,然後右鍵貼上以下)
# phpMyAdmin Configuration
Include /etc/phpmyadmin/apache.conf
然後按esc,輸入:wq!
13-5.重新啟動apache2
sudo service apache2 restart
13-6.網址列輸入
你的ip/phpmyadmin
即可進入
留言列表